Output 856475afc95fdcbecc13634e20039b70122944d417c8a394747979eb27e498eb:0

value
15399138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582755207d4b3f7c432dd462d75b83872e8d74dd OP_EQUAL
address
39j8WJAQj8pfSFD83s2jvy4zNidycQ2h8i
transaction
856475afc95fdcbecc13634e20039b70122944d417c8a394747979eb27e498eb
confirmations
242978
spent
true